Thursday, June 25, 1998 Earthquake

The earthquake hit Guadeloupe on Thursday, June 25, 1998 at 21:03 UTC with a magnitude of 5.6. The closest known location in the current dataset is Les Abymes (Guadeloupe - GP), about 162.7 km away. The epicenter is located at longitude -61.572 and latitude 17.733.
